Subject: Memtrace cut-over complete

Team,

Cut-over to Memtrace v2 for GPU memory profiling finished last night. Old v1 agents are disabled; any tickets referencing v1 dashboards should be closed as resolved-by-migration. Sampling overhead is now under 2% and allocation traces include kernel names. Known gap: profiles older than 30 days were not migrated. Point customers at the v2 docs for setup questions. For reference when troubleshooting, the agent now runs with the following configuration.

settings of bagaf-bawip:
[aldax]
port = 5000
region = south-4
host = aldax.brasklabs.corp
team = brivan
timeout_ms = 2000
retries = 2

Minutes — Management Meeting, Vexlor Industries

Attendees agreed to a write-down of aging stock at the Draymoor warehouse, chiefly the Corvex-3 fittings line. Finance confirmed the adjustment will post this quarter. Marta Delven will brief auditors; operations will clear shelf space by month-end. For the incoming director: disposal options are still open. The confidential note on forward plans follows below.

internal memo for kajef-bagaf: Silionax Freight is in early talks to buy Silathax Freight for about $30.4 million. The Aldael launch date is January 3, and nothing goes to the press before then.

Building Access: Cleaning Crew Procedures

Team assistants coordinating with the Glintbroom cleaning crew should note that crew members arrive weekdays at 18:30 via the rear stairwell of Pellar House. Assistants must log each visit in the access register and confirm that all meeting rooms on the floor are vacated beforehand. The crew's supervisor carries her own fob, but the shared stairwell door requires the code listed below.

door code, tagep-yahaf: bdg-MXKGXI-35155284

Quick handover before the sync: the Burrowdeck dedupe job is halfway done. Fuzzy matching on name+postcode works; merge logic for conflicting billing records is still stubbed out. Don't rerun the batch job until Priya signs off on the match thresholds. My notes, open questions, and the merge-rules draft are here.

dashboard of taduf-yagap = https://confluence.tolvaqsys.internal/display/display/projects/display